Samsung has finally confirmed the launch of Galaxy F55 5G in India. The company has set the launch date. This phone can be purchased from Flipkart. The phone is going to be officially launched on May 17. The news is that the phone Galaxy C55 It will be a rebranded version of the phone which the company had introduced in China last month. The Galaxy F55 5G is said to have Snapdragon 7 Gen 1 SoC, a large 5,000mAh battery and 45W wired fast charging.

Samsung Galaxy F55 5G Set to launch in India on May 17. The phone will be launched at 12 noon. The company has confirmed that the price of the phone will be less than Rs 30 thousand in India. The sale of the phone will be on Flipkart. Apart from this, it can also be purchased from Samsung.com. The landing page for the phone has gone live on Flipkart. The phone will be offered in Apricot Crush and Raisin Black color variants. Vegan leather finish will be seen in it.

In a recent leak regarding the price of the phone, it was revealed that its base variant will be released with 8 GB RAM and 128 GB storage, which will be priced at Rs 26,999. Whereas the price of 256 GB storage model will be Rs 29,999. Whereas 12 GB RAM and 256 GB storage variant of the phone can be purchased for Rs 32,999.

If the phone is a rebranded version of Galaxy C55 then the specifications may also be almost the same. Galaxy C55 has a 6.7 inch FHD+ display. It has 1,080×2,400 pixel resolution. The company has given Super AMOLED display in the phone. It has 120Hz refresh rate. The phone is equipped with Snapdragon 7 Gen 1 SoC. It has a three-camera setup in the rear. The main camera is 50 megapixels. The phone has only a 50 megapixel selfie shooter. It has a 5000mAh battery with 45W fast charging support.
